To hold management posts in mines, mining engineers must obtain a Certificate of Competence. After an examination the Mining Engineer presents a Certificate of Competence to the successful candidates.

Masters in Mining Engineering: Courses

· Mining engineering concerns the extraction of natural minerals from the Earth and the processing of these minerals into more efficient, userfriendly forms, whilst having minimal environmental impact. A Masters in Mining Engineering will introduce you to the different extraction methods, giving you a detailed understanding of how complex mining systems work together to help meet demand,

How Do I Become a Mining Engineer?

To become a mining engineer, the first step you have to take is to finish a bachelor''s degree in mining engineering or geological engineer. Since there are very few schools around the globe which offer mining engineering programs, students who do not have access to a university that offers such may need to specialize in this area from within general engineering programs.

How to Become a Mining Engineer |

Education Training for a Mining Engineer. To become a mining engineer you usually have to complete an engineering degree at university with a major in mining or geotechnical engineering. To get into these courses you usually need to gain your Senior Secondary Certificate of Education.

Become a Mining and Geological Engineer |

Government economists expect jobs for mining and geological engineers to grow about as fast as the average for all careers though 2020. This field is small, however, so the number of new positions will not be large. Still, opportunities should be good.
